This training aims to improve students' skills through the utilization of manalagi mango pulp as a basic ingredient for making healthy dumplings to become a superior product for students of SMA Muhammadiyah Kedawung. The activity was carried out at SMA Muhammadiyah Kedawung with a participatory approach. The methods used included observation, implementation in the form of socialization and training, and evaluation in the form of pretests and posttests. Students were taught how to process mango manalagi into healthy dumpling filling that is nutritious and adds economic value. The results of the activity showed an increase in students' skills in the dumpling production process as well as knowledge about dumpling nutrition. Student response was very positive, with 85% of participants showing interest in improving their understanding of processing fruit pulp into nutritious and healthy dumplings.
